GrapheneOS is open source.
See opensource.org/osd for more information on what that means.
Open source licensing permits anyone respecting requirements like attribution to use it:
> No Discrimination Against Persons or Groups
> No Discrimination Against Fields of Endeavor

Our tweets explained GrapheneOS is open source and can be used by anyone following the rules in our copyright licenses and for our trademarks. It stressed the importance of following the rules. If it's a fork of GrapheneOS it should be presented that way. I don't know what it is.
1
If they rebrand it and bundle apps, that's not a lot of work. If that's what they're doing, they should say it's based on GrapheneOS rather than implying they ship GrapheneOS itself. Trademark law is simple to respect: present it in an accurate way where users don't get misled.
